Latest Patents

Amago holds a patent for pyridonecarboxylic acid derivatives or salts thereof. This invention provides an agent that demonstrates excellent antibacterial activity, low toxicity, improved bioavailability, and a low binding rate to serum proteins. The patent describes a pyridonecarboxylic acid derivative represented by a specific formula, where various groups are defined to enhance its antibacterial properties. This invention also includes an antibacterial agent and a medicament containing the derivative or its salt as an active ingredient.
